Infection with black fungus causes fungal infections such as mucormycosis in the bone cavity around the face, which affects the eyes and brain. Drugs such as steroids used during corona treatment increase the risk of infection in the patient’s body, with the greatest risk being uncontrolled diabetes and the side effects of corona drugs during treatment. Shrikant Shinde clarified this time.
In many states, including Maharashtra, the incidence of mucorrhoea is increasing rapidly and there are many cases of losing one’s eyes due to untimely treatment. Shrikant Shinde drew attention. The infection can be treated with an injection of amphotericin b. This medicine is very expensive for this diagnosis.
